Security readout for executives and security teams
Plain-English summary
CVE-2020-2808 affects Oracle E-Business Intelligence in Oracle E-Business Suite 12.1.1 through 12.1.3. An unauthenticated attacker with HTTP network access could compromise sensitive business intelligence data if a separate user interacts with the attack. The main business risk is exposure of critical data and some unauthorized data modification.
Executive priority
Treat as a high-priority legacy Oracle E-Business Suite risk, especially where business intelligence systems hold financial, operational, or customer data. Prioritize confirmation of affected versions and Oracle CPU remediation status.
Technical view
The issue is in the DBI Setups component of Oracle E-Business Intelligence. It is network-accessible over HTTP, requires no attacker privileges, and requires user interaction. Oracle rates it CVSS 3.0 8.2 with high confidentiality impact, low integrity impact, no availability impact, and changed scope.
Likely exposure
Exposure is most likely in organizations still running Oracle E-Business Suite 12.1.1, 12.1.2, or 12.1.3 with Oracle E-Business Intelligence reachable over HTTP from user-accessible networks.
Exploitation context
The provided sources do not show CISA KEV listing or active exploitation. Exploitation is described as easy, unauthenticated, and network-based, but it depends on human interaction from someone other than the attacker.

Mitigation direction
- Identify Oracle E-Business Suite systems running versions 12.1.1 through 12.1.3.
- Follow Oracle April 2020 Critical Patch Update guidance for affected E-Business Intelligence deployments.
- Restrict HTTP access to E-Business Suite components to trusted networks where feasible.
- Review Oracle advisories for superseding patches or version-specific requirements.
Validation and detection
- Inventory Oracle E-Business Suite and E-Business Intelligence versions in production and non-production.
- Confirm whether DBI Setups is present and reachable over HTTP.
- Verify Oracle CPU remediation status in patch records or configuration management.
- Review access logs for unusual unauthenticated requests to E-Business Intelligence endpoints.
